Record information – Brief Marius
Hierarchical level:ItemElectoral district:DauphinEstablished:1899-02-01Now known as:Sandy Bay since 1914-10-01Province:ManitobaReference:RG3-D-3Type of material:Textual materialFound in:Archives / Post Offices and PostmastersItem ID number:4000 -
Record information – Details Additional information:Accounting - 1961-06-01Amaranth - 7 milesGRP 02 - 1973-10-01GRP 03 - 1951-01-01GRP 03 - 1977-03-01GRP 03 - 1981-10-01GRP 04 - 1951-04-01GRP 04 - 1951-12-01GRP 04 - 1953-12-01GRP 04 - 1954-10-01GRP 04 - 1956-10-01GRP 04 - 1957-05-01GRP 04 - 1960-08-01GRP 08 - 1966-09-01GRP 09 - 1969-10-01Sec. 14, Twp. 16, R. 9 - 1956-11Sec. 14, Twp. 18, R. 9, WPMSec. 4, Twp. 18, R. 9, W1 - 1899-02-01Source:PSFDS03-(7967)Postmasters names and service information Name of postmaster Military status Date of birth Date of appointment Date of vacancy Cause of vacancy William George Gow 1899-02-01 1900-04-07 Resignation Sigurjon Jonson 1900-07-01 1902-03-03 Resignation A.D. McKayu 1903-12-01 1906-04-25 Resignation Reverend G. Leonard 1906-11-01 1912-08-29 Resignation Reverend P. Bousquet 1912-12-01 1913-09-20 Resignation Oscar Chagnon 1879-10-19 1914-06-01 1946-10-25 Resignation Napoleon Sylvio Roy * 1946-11-21 Acting Napoleon Sylvio Roy * 1947-01-20 1962-06-16 Resignation Donald Earl Downey * 1962-06-30 Acting Donald Earl Downey * 1962-08-29 1972-09-29 Resignation Mrs. Carol Houle 1972-09-30 1973-02-16 Sandy Bay Ind. Band - Chief Howard Starr 1973-02-17 1984-10-02 Sandy Bay Foods 1984-10-03 *In compliance with the Privacy Act (1983), certain personal information has been deleted from this file. -
